That's only way how it can scale. Similar to DNS. You need to typed of relays. First your primary relay (or a few of them) for content you create. Then filtering relay which cashes and can search notes from people you follow aggregated from their respective primary relays.

Reply to this note

Please Login to reply.

Discussion

Fix Typos: That's only way how it can scale. Similar to DNS. You need two types of relays. First your primary relay (or a few of them) for content you create. Then filtering relay which caches and can search notes from people you follow aggregated from their respective primary relays. Filtering or caching relays can be ephemeral each user needs to keep their original content on their primary relay.

Broadcast networks don't scale. Sharding and caching solves it.

Seems like a good approach, but this would require users to run a caching relay.

Although, I suspect it could be offered like ‘Nostr as a Service’.